Kogi govt suspends Echane festival

A composite picture of Governor Ododo and a masquerade at Ekane festival

 

The Kogi State Government has announced the immediate suspension of the Echane Festival in Ebiraland, citing security concerns and the need to maintain peace and public order. The decision was communicated by the state government as part of measures aimed at preventing any breakdown of law and order during the period traditionally associated with the festival.

 

Authorities urged residents and stakeholders to comply with the directive, assuring the public that further details regarding the suspension and subsequent decisions would be communicated in due course.
